Transaction 2749a600afaeabb855398af2847825122d94214b18035b8edca957fabf3fe75a

1 Input
2 Outputs
  • 2749a600afaeabb855398af2847825122d94214b18035b8edca957fabf3fe75a:0
  • value  1621810
    address  2N8Tc9UFLYTW8cWd4yxjsvo4Pk9v1tPpmfq
  • 2749a600afaeabb855398af2847825122d94214b18035b8edca957fabf3fe75a:1
  • value  2251354529
    address  2MyHvat1DyHNGePCHjDexBLsoTgFWnnnEbW